Transaction 803a237c075e2667393c26ac5af761f28c359bf2da6c2c5b3dcecad88db9825e
1 Input
1 Output
-
803a237c075e2667393c26ac5af761f28c359bf2da6c2c5b3dcecad88db9825e:0
- value
- 161158
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be6630d1608462826705e919d3c0881b4814656
- address
- bc1qh0nxxrgkpprzsfnst6ge60qgsx6gz3jk20phqn